Responsibilities

The Sr. Network Engineer is responsible for developing and maintaining network communications and equipment. This role will maintain all aspects of LAN/WAN, VoIP, and firewall systems to help design, support, and install internal and external networks. The Sr. Network Engineer tests and evaluates network systems and platforms to eliminate problems and make system improvements. In this role, you will provide day-to-day support on Voice-over-IP (VoIP) enabled infrastructure, Circuits (provision and maintaining), Firewalls, and Load Balancers and work closely with systems engineers to provide network support for server and virtualization platforms. The Sr. Network Engineer monitors the performance of the LAN & WAN and performs Root Cause Analysis (RCA) for network outages. A successful candidate is familiar with security concepts applying to the Network.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ience in IT computer software/computer systems engineering.
  • 7-10 years experience.
  • Minimum 5 years of technical hands-on experience as a Network Engineer.
  • Expert level of competence is required in most of the areas listed below:
  • A CCNP (Cisco Certified Network Professional) certification is required.
  • All Networking topologies (Ethernet, Sonet, SRP, POS, etc.).
  • Switching and configuration options (VLANS, HSRP, NSSA, DHCP, PBR, VPNs, NAT, etc.).
  • Internet applications and their protocols (TCP, UDP, peer-to-peer type apps, mail, news, web surfing, SNMP, etc.).
  • Multicast (PIM, IGMPv2, and v3 Auto-RP).
